Radiator failure: leak signs and replacement cost
The drivway Team
The radiator is the part of the cooling system nobody thinks about until there's a green puddle on the driveway. It has no moving parts, makes no noise, and gives no warning light of its own — the first sign is almost always a leak or a temperature gauge climbing where it shouldn't.
That makes it a part where the timing of the repair decides the bill. A radiator replaced when it starts weeping is a $500–900 job at an independent shop. The same radiator ignored until it lets go on a highway on-ramp is a $2,000–3,500 head gasket or a warped cylinder head, because an aluminium engine that runs hot enough for long enough doesn't come back from it.
What the radiator actually does
Your engine turns roughly a third of the fuel it burns into heat it doesn't want. The coolant carries that heat out of the block; the radiator is the heat exchanger that dumps it into the air.
Almost every modern radiator is the same construction: an aluminium core of thin tubes and fins, with a plastic tank crimped onto each end through a rubber gasket. That plastic-to-aluminium joint is the reason radiators fail on a schedule rather than at random. Plastic that spends ten years being heated to 200°F and cooled to ambient, thousands of times, gets brittle. It goes chalky, then it cracks — usually at a seam or around a hose neck.
Two other things live inside or bolt to the radiator, and both matter later in this post:
- The cooling fan (electric on most cars, belt-driven on older trucks), which pulls air through the core when you aren't moving fast enough for the air to come through on its own.
- On many automatics, a transmission fluid cooler — a small tube-in-tank heat exchanger inside one of the plastic end tanks, separated from the coolant by a thin metal wall.
The signs a radiator is failing
1. Coolant on the ground
The most common one. Radiator coolant is usually green, orange, pink or yellow, slightly slimy to the touch, and it smells faintly sweet. It'll show up as a puddle under the front of the car, roughly between the wheels rather than back under the cabin.
Where the drip lands tells you something, and our fluid-colour guide covers what each colour means. If the puddle is coolant, the radiator is a suspect but not the only one — hoses, the water pump, the thermostat housing and the heater core all leak the same fluid.
2. A coolant level that keeps dropping with no visible puddle
A pinhole in the core often sprays a fine mist that evaporates off a hot engine before it ever hits the ground. The tell is a reservoir that needs topping up every few weeks and a faint sweet smell through the vents or from the front of the car after a drive. 3. White crusty residue or discoloured streaks on the radiator itself
Open the hood and look at the front of the radiator and the seams where the plastic tanks meet the aluminium. Dried coolant leaves a chalky white, green or orange crust. A stain that starts at a seam and runs downward is a leak that has been going for a while, whether or not it's dripping today.
4. The temperature gauge creeping up — especially in traffic
A partially blocked or corroded radiator still cools enough at highway speed, where air is being rammed through it, and stops coping in stop-and-go traffic. Runs cool on the motorway, climbs at a stoplight is the classic pattern for a radiator that's lost capacity — or for a dead cooling fan, which is the cheaper thing to check first.

5. Bent, blocked or corroded fins
Ten years of road grit, bugs and salt take a toll on the front face of a radiator. Fins that are flattened, packed with debris, or crumbling away reduce airflow. This is worth a look with a flashlight before you buy any used car — and it's why an A/C condenser and radiator sandwich full of leaves can present as an air conditioning problem rather than a cooling one.
6. Rusty, oily or sludgy coolant in the reservoir
Healthy coolant is translucent and brightly coloured. Coolant that looks like rusty water means the corrosion inhibitors gave up a long time ago and the system has been eating itself. Coolant with an oily film or a chocolate-milk look is a different and much worse conversation — that's oil and coolant mixing, which points at a head gasket, not a radiator.
7. Pink milky transmission fluid — the "strawberry milkshake"
This one is rare, specific, and worth knowing because it's the failure that costs the most.
On cars where the transmission cooler is built into the radiator's end tank, only a thin metal wall separates coolant from transmission fluid. If that wall corrodes through, the two mix. Coolant in the transmission looks exactly like its nickname: pink, milky, and frothy on the dipstick. Coolant in the gearbox destroys the clutch packs and the fluid's friction properties in a matter of days.
If your transmission fluid is pink and milky, stop driving the car. A radiator is a few hundred dollars. A transmission that has been run on coolant is $3,000–6,000.
The fix is a new radiator plus a full transmission flush with cooler line replacement — and even then, whether the transmission survives depends on how long it ran contaminated. See transmission fluid change cost and intervals for what healthy fluid should look like.
How a technician confirms it's the radiator
The cooling system is a sealed loop, which makes it one of the more honestly diagnosable systems on a car. A pressure test is the standard: a hand pump attached to the filler neck brings the cold system up to its rated pressure, and then everyone watches where it goes. A leak that only shows up hot and under pressure will show up here, on a cold engine, in a lit workshop.
If nothing visible drips, the next step is a UV dye added to the coolant — drive it a few days, then look at the engine bay under a blacklight. The leak glows.
Two things worth asking for by name:
- "Did you pressure-test it, and did it hold?" A quote for a radiator with no pressure test behind it is a guess. Hoses and a water pump weep coolant too, and they're different bills.
- "Is the fan working?" If the complaint is overheating in traffic rather than a leak, a failed cooling fan or fan relay presents identically and costs a fraction as much.
What it costs
Radiator replacement is a parts-led job. The labour is usually 1.5 to 3 hours — drain, disconnect hoses and the fan shroud, unbolt, reverse — and it climbs on cars where the front bumper or the A/C condenser has to come off first.
| Job | Typical independent cost |
|---|---|
| Coolant pressure test / leak diagnosis | $50–150 (often credited against the repair) |
| Radiator hose replacement | $150–400 |
| Radiator cap | $15–40 |
| Cooling fan or fan assembly | $300–700 |
| Radiator replacement (most cars and light trucks) | $450–1,200 |
| Radiator replacement, economy car | $480–780 |
| Radiator + transmission flush after cooler failure | $900–1,800 |
| Coolant flush and refill (on its own) | $120–250 |
At a dealership, the same job commonly runs 30–50% higher, most of it in the labour rate — independents typically charge $90–150/hour against $150–250/hour, which is the same gap we've broken down before. Luxury and European models with a bumper-off procedure can reach $1,500–2,400 at a dealer.
Those are planning ranges, not quotes. Engine bay layout moves the labour number more than anything else, and only a technician looking at your actual car can give you a real figure.
Should you patch it instead?
Almost never, on a modern radiator.
Stop-leak products — the powder or liquid you pour into the reservoir — work by circulating particles that clog small holes. They will sometimes buy you a week to get home. They also clog the heater core, the thermostat and the small passages in the block with equal enthusiasm, and the shop that eventually opens the system will charge you for that too. Treat stop-leak as a roadside tool, not a repair.
Plastic tank welding or epoxy doesn't hold. The plastic that cracked is brittle across its whole surface, and a repaired seam sits in the same heat cycle that broke the first one. Shops that used to re-core radiators mostly don't any more, because a new aftermarket unit costs less than the labour to rebuild the old one.
The honest exception is a loose hose clamp or a perished hose at the radiator neck, which people frequently report as "the radiator's leaking." That genuinely is a cheap fix — which is exactly why the pressure test comes first.
What actually makes radiators last
- Change the coolant on schedule. Coolant's corrosion inhibitors deplete on a time basis as much as a mileage one — most modern long-life coolants are 5 years or 100,000 miles, but check your manual, and don't assume the previous owner did it.
- Use the right coolant, and don't mix types. Mixing incompatible chemistries (the classic green IAT with an orange OAT) can gel and block the core. Topping up with distilled water in an emergency is fine; making a habit of it is not.
- Keep the front of it clear. Hosing leaves and bugs out of the radiator and condenser once a year is free and genuinely helps.
- Replace the cap when you replace hoses. A cap that no longer holds pressure lowers the coolant's boiling point, and it's a $20 part.
Independent shop or dealer?
Independent, in nearly every case. Radiator replacement is mechanical work with no programming step, no proprietary tooling and no model-specific knowledge required beyond a service manual. The aftermarket radiator market is large and mature — a quality Denso, Koyorad or Spectra unit is the same part your dealer's supplier boxes differently.
Two situations where a dealer earns its rate: a car still under a powertrain warranty where a coolant repair might be covered, and a hybrid or EV with multiple separate cooling loops for the battery and inverter, where getting the right circuit bled correctly matters more than the labour rate does.
